# [Vyxal][1]  <s>67</s> 59

    □÷bṅṅṘ‟:L∇∇~≤[$_⋏ð\0øV|$_Ẏ]$($₀Sf$~Ŀ,$_‟:₌ht∇++3lvB~İṅ$_^„)

There is extra feature: replacement "10" symbols to any Unicode characters.

Many thanks to [@lyxal][2]

[Try it online!][3]  
Input: 
- List of replacement symbols
- Width
- Height (number of iterations)
- Initial string
- Wolfram CA-code

[Explanations][4] 


  [1]: https://github.com/Vyxal/Vyxal
  [2]: https://codegolf.stackexchange.com/users/78850/lyxal
  [3]: https://vyxal.pythonanywhere.com/#WyIiLCIiLCLilqHDt2LhuYXhuYXhuZjigJ86TOKIh+KIh37iiaRbJF/ii4/DsFxcMMO4VnwkX+G6jl0kKCTigoBTZiR+xL8sJF/igJ864oKMaHTiiIcrKzNsdkJ+xLDhuYUkX17igJ4pIiwiIiwiW1wi4pagXCIsIFwiIFwiXVxuMTBcbjE1XG5cIjFcIlxuMzAiXQ==
  [4]: https://github.com/lesobrod/StringUniverse/blob/main/Vyxal/CA-short.vyxal